Common Problems and Solutions in Air Separation Plant Operation


Problem Analysis:
When a cryogenic air separation unit operates under low-temperature conditions, insufficient air pre-treatment can cause residual moisture or carbon dioxide to freeze into ice crystals, leading to frosting on the condenser-evaporator surface or pipeline blockage. This issue reduces heat exchange efficiency and may even cause temperature imbalance within the distillation column.

Solution:

  1. Check the front-end pre-cooling system and dryer efficiency to ensure that the dew point meets the standard.
  2. Replace the molecular sieve regularly to prevent adsorption saturation.
  3. Keep the pressure difference between the condenser and evaporator stable to avoid drastic temperature fluctuations.

Problem Analysis:
PSA nitrogen generators are widely used in Hong Kong, but after long-term operation, the adsorption capacity of carbon molecular sieves will decrease. If the purity of nitrogen cannot be met, or the pressure difference fluctuates frequently, the problem mostly lies in the aging of the adsorbent or poor sealing of the switching valve.

Solution:

  1. Check the molecular sieve adsorption pressure drop every 12 to 18 months of operation.
  2. Maintain the switching valve to prevent gas leakage.
  3. If the nitrogen generator often has insufficient pressure, check the exhaust temperature of the air compressor and the condition of the oil-water separator.

Problem Analysis:
Modern air separation units mostly use PLC control. Voltage fluctuations, signal interference, or software errors can lead to control anomalies such as fluctuating tower pressure, mis-operation of solenoid valves, and frequent alarms.

Solution:

  1. Back up PLC programs regularly to prevent data loss.
  2. Install UPS power supply to avoid sudden power outages.
  3. Install the control cabinet in a dry, thermostatic environment.
